Dear Mr.Karunakaran,
Eligibility to renew IBA Group Medi Insurance Policy was restricted in earlier years to originally enrolled retirees only.
However now there is no such restrictions and banks are allowing retirees/family pensioners who have already covered under previous policy  and left out from renewing their policies in previous years to enroll fresh for latest policy.

So any retiree those who wish to  join in current IBA policy for 2023-24 on payment of prescribed premium can do that.You may contact the bank branch to proceed further once policy terms are announced.

Regarding rate of premium, some understanding has been reached on GMIS of IBA with Unions and details of new premium rate will be known shortly before Oct 2023.

Dear Ashokji,
I have only stated  the factual postion as of now, based specifically  on Minutes in IBA Group Medi
Insurance Scheme, signed by IBA-UFBU on 19th July'2023.

As per above minutes it is only mentioned that:

"e) Under this Scheme, the sum insured under the uniform base policy would be Rs. 2 lacs."

No where it is said that premium on above uniform base policy may borne by Banks!

Hence, unless banks bear the premium on above base policy there is no benefit for retirees.Let the banks do that.
